Cape May

Ahoy from south Jersey. We made a run today from Atlantic City to Cape May NJ which is the bottom tip of Jersey. Wind was right in our face today and too bad because it was a nice 10 to 15 knots with 2 foot seas but we could get no angle on it and didn't want to enter another new place at night. So, it was a motor and main day. That's ok. We just needed to get the Jersey coast behind us and we've accomplished that. From here there is a little canal into Delaware bay. North then to the C&D canal which will take us into the Chesapeake. We are looking at Hurricane Ophelia and deciding when to leave here. We have little information about anchorages in the Chesapeake so we may stay here a couple of days and do some research or find a book before we take off.
